Complete

Lord, I have traveled the Earth and found faith shackled to fear. So few people still believe, and fewer yet shed a tear. I'm merely a mortal man, yet I'm baffled by Your will. Why must the innocent die, or the righteous have to kill? You've gifted Man all there is; from life to the stars above. And imbued Your selfless gifts with unconditional love. Religions sell promises, touting their beliefs as true. And steeped in intolerance, each one claims they speak for You. I'm old, and soon I'll pass on; that is the way we will meet. And in Your loving embrace, life's cycle will be complete.
